How to treat ascites caused by pancreatic cancer

From the onset of the disease, adverse symptoms begin to accompany pancreatic cancer patients, from early upper abdominal pain, jaundice, anorexia, fatigue, weight loss to late-stage ascites. These symptoms indicate the degree of disease progression. So what is pancreatic cancer ascites?

Under normal circumstances, there is a small amount of fluid in the human abdominal cavity (generally less than 200 ml), which serves to lubricate intestinal peristalsis. Any pathological condition that causes the amount of fluid in the abdominal cavity to increase by more than 200 ml is called ascites.

Ascites is only a symptom and a manifestation of many diseases. It is usually divided into two categories according to its shape and characteristics: leaking and exudative. Pancreatic cancer ascites belongs to exudative ascites. Clinically, it can manifest as low fever, night sweats, poor appetite, weight loss, abdominal pain, diarrhea, etc. A few may have high fever. The stomach wall feels flexible if touched. A few have abdominal lumps, tenderness, and repeated heart palpitations.

When you encounter ascites, you should treat it as soon as possible. Generally, the following measures should be taken:

1. Limit the intake of water and sodium in the diet, and eat high-protein, high-vitamin, low-fat foods;

2. Supplement albumin or accelerate protein synthesis;

3. Use diuretics to accelerate the excretion of water from the kidneys. Generally, you should start with a small dose and gradually increase the dosage;

4. When ascites affects the patient's breathing or the abdominal distension symptoms are unbearable, paracentesis can be used for treatment. However, large amounts of repeated paracentesis can lead to the loss of protein and electrolytes, and increase the chance of ascites infection, so it should be avoided.

The appearance of ascites indicates that the patient's condition is quite serious and the patient should be given more intensive care, confidence and active cooperation with treatment.
